Vaccine Schedule

Recommended Vaccinations

From Birth to 21 Years Old

We firmly support the timely administration of all recommended vaccines for children and young adults.
Adhering to the vaccination schedule is a critical component of preventive care and promotes lifelong health and well-being. The schedule provided below follows the guidelines established by the American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P). Please note that flu and COVID-19 vaccines are not included in the schedule below but are strongly recommended every year for all patients over 6 months of age.
